Azure Service Bus - Delete Message

See more Azure Service Bus Examples

Deletes a message from a queue or subscription.

For more information, see https://docs.microsoft.com/en-us/rest/api/servicebus/unlock-message

#import <CkoRest.h>
#import <CkoStringBuilder.h>
#import <NSString.h>

BOOL success = NO;

//  This requires the Chilkat API to have been previously unlocked.
//  See Global Unlock Sample for sample code.

//  Make the initial connection.
//  A single REST object, once connected, can be used for many Azure Service Bus REST API calls.
//  The auto-reconnect indicates that if the already-established HTTPS connection is closed,
//  then it will be automatically re-established as needed.
CkoRest *rest = [[CkoRest alloc] init];
BOOL bAutoReconnect = YES;
success = [rest Connect: @"<yournamespace>.servicebus.windows.net" port: [NSNumber numberWithInt: 443] tls: YES autoReconnect: bAutoReconnect];
if (success != YES) {
    NSLog(@"%@",rest.LastErrorText);
    return;
}

//  Let's load a previously computed SAS token and use it.
//  See Azure Shared Access Signature for an example to genenerate an Azure SAS token.
CkoStringBuilder *sbToken = [[CkoStringBuilder alloc] init];
[sbToken LoadFile: @"qa_data/tokens/serviceBusSas.txt" charset: @"utf-8"];

//  Tell the REST object to use the Azure Shared Access Signature for authorization.
[sbToken Prepend: @"SharedAccessSignature "];
[rest AddHeader: @"Authorization" value: [sbToken GetAsString]];

//  ----------------------------------------------------------------------------------------------
//  The code above this comment could be placed inside a function/subroutine within the application
//  because the connection does not need to be made for every request.  Once the connection is made
//  the app may send many requests..
//  ----------------------------------------------------------------------------------------------

//  To delete a message, we'll need either the SequenceNumber or MessageId.
//  When the message was peek-locked, the SequenceNumber and MessageId of the locked message
//  was returned in the HTTP response header named "BrokerProperties, which contained
//  JSON such as the following:
//  
//  	{
//  	  "DeliveryCount": 1,
//  	  "EnqueuedSequenceNumber": 3000004,
//  	  "EnqueuedTimeUtc": "Wed, 07 Dec 2016 17:42:48 GMT",
//  	  "Label": "M3",
//  	  "LockToken": "6eeee205-e541-4cb6-95fb-4c81da5f6858",
//  	  "LockedUntilUtc": "Thu, 08 Dec 2016 00:57:32 GMT",
//  	  "MessageId": "e8028116d63c43f191577f2789b1cca7",
//  	  "SequenceNumber": 4,
//  	  "State": "Active",
//  	  "TimeToLive": 922337193600
//  	}
//  
//  
//  The path for unlocking a message is constructed as follows, depending on
//  whether it is a message on a queue or subscription:
//  
//  (for a queue)
//  /{queuePath}/messages/{messageId|sequenceNumber}/{lockToken}
//  
//  (for a subscription)
//  /{topicPath}/subscriptions/{subscriptionName}/messages/{messageId|sequenceNumber}/{lockToken}

//  This example will build a path to delete a message contained in a subscription.
NSString *topicName = @"gilaMonster";
NSString *subscriptionName = @"feedings";
NSString *messageId = @"e8028116d63c43f191577f2789b1cca7";
NSString *lockToken = @"6eeee205-e541-4cb6-95fb-4c81da5f6858";

//  Build the path..
CkoStringBuilder *sbPath = [[CkoStringBuilder alloc] init];
[sbPath Append: @"/{topicPath}/subscriptions/{subscriptionName}/messages/{messageId|sequenceNumber}/{lockToken}"];
int numReplaced = [[sbPath Replace: @"{topicPath}" replacement: topicName] intValue];
numReplaced = [[sbPath Replace: @"{subscriptionName}" replacement: subscriptionName] intValue];
numReplaced = [[sbPath Replace: @"{messageId|sequenceNumber}" replacement: messageId] intValue];
numReplaced = [[sbPath Replace: @"{lockToken}" replacement: lockToken] intValue];

//  Add a timeout parameter.
[rest AddQueryParam: @"timeout" value: @"20"];

//  Use the DELETE HTTP verb to delete the message.
CkoStringBuilder *sbResponseBody = [[CkoStringBuilder alloc] init];
success = [rest FullRequestNoBodySb: @"DELETE" uriPath: [sbPath GetAsString] sb: sbResponseBody];
if (success != YES) {
    NSLog(@"%@",rest.LastErrorText);
    return;
}

NSLog(@"%@%d",@"Response Status Code = ",[rest.ResponseStatusCode intValue]);

//  Check for a success response.
if ([rest.ResponseStatusCode intValue] != 200) {
    NSLog(@"%@",rest.LastRequestStartLine);
    NSLog(@"%@",rest.LastRequestHeader);
    NSLog(@"%@",[sbResponseBody GetAsString]);
    NSLog(@"%@",@"Failed.");
    return;
}

//  If successful, the response body would be empty..
NSLog(@"%@",@"Success.");
